1. Alex Ovechkin has been 'struggling' so far this season with 7 goals and 14 points in 16 games this season. This season he is on pace for 277 shots. He has had 376, 378, 528, 446 in the last four seasons. His shooting percentage is just about where it should be for a superstar so for whatever reason he needs to shoot the puck more. Who is to blame for the lack of shots? 2. Some exceptional shootings % - Macarthur (27.3%), J. Staal (25%), Wellwood (25%), Lucic (24.2%), Johansson (23.1%), The Nuge (22.6%), Seguin (22.4%), Franzen (21.4%), Giroux (21.2%), Smyth (20.8%). Most of these guys are pleasant surprises so far, but I assume some will be unpleasant surprises when they struggle (in goal scoring) later in the year. 3. With the injury of Lubomir Visnovsky, it has opened up a spot on the top PP to play with Getz/Selanne/Perry and Fowler. Saku Koivu has taken that spot and if the Ducks can find some offense, he could be a solid four-week pickup. He is only five percent owned on Yahoo. 6. Sticking with the Ducks, they are last in the league averaging two goals per game. They scored 2.87 goals per game last season. That's a pace for 71 less goals. Last season saw Getzlaf (16.2%), Perry (17.2%), Ryan (12.6%), Selanne (14.6%), Visnovsky (11.8%), Koivu (14.4%) as the shooting percentages. This year Getzlaf (11.4%), Perry (10.5%), Ryan (10.9%), Selanne (10.2%), Visnovsky (3.2%) and Koivu (8.7%). 7. Quincey pushed Erik Johnson to the second powerplay last game for the last three games. This of course does not bode well for Johnson owners as he has eight of his nine points on the powerplay. Keep an eye out for the return of Mueller as he traditionally plays the top PP point. 8. Mike Fisher may have fallen off quite a few radars after last season. He finished last season with eight points in seven games and has six point in nine games returning to totals from a few years back. He struggled last season in Nashville but playing twenty minutes a night next to Erat should help him out this season even if he is on the second powerplay.
